How they compare
Burkina Faso currently reports 19,395 against 18,218 in Rwanda, a difference of 1,177.
That makes Burkina Faso's figure about 1.1 times Rwanda's.
The two have swapped places 5 times across 12 shared years of data; in 2008 it was Rwanda ahead.
Burkina Faso ranks 100th and Rwanda ranks 103rd of 189 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Burkina Faso averaged higher in 2 and Rwanda in 1.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Burkina Faso | Rwanda |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 5,783 | 6,596 | 813 | Rwanda |
| 2010s | 11,739 | 10,529 | 1,210 | Burkina Faso |
| 2020s | 21,172 | 13,694 | 7,479 | Burkina Faso |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
